The Physics and Design of Plinko Boards
The design of a plinko board is deceptively complex, despite its simple appearance. The arrangement of the pegs is crucial in determining the probability of a disc landing in any given prize slot. A symmetrical arrangement, while aesthetically pleasing, doesn’t necessarily ensure equal odds; subtle variations in peg placement can significantly influence the outcome. Designers often employ computational modeling to analyze the potential trajectories of the disc, seeking to balance the distribution of probabilities across the prize slots. The material of the pegs themselves also plays a role, with harder materials resulting in more predictable bounces, whereas softer materials introduce greater randomness.
Understanding the physics involved helps appreciate the delicate balance designers must achieve. The disc's initial velocity and angle of descent are relatively constant, but even minor air currents or imperfections in the board's surface can introduce variations. The collision between the disc and a peg isn’t perfectly elastic, meaning some energy is lost with each bounce, gradually reducing the disc’s speed as it descends. This energy loss affects the trajectory, making it increasingly difficult to predict where the disc will ultimately land. Therefore, an intriguing interplay of physics influences the outcome of each plinko game.
Optimizing Peg Placement for Balanced Payouts
Achieving a fair and engaging payout structure requires careful consideration of peg placement. A common goal is to create a pyramidal distribution of prize values, with fewer, larger prizes at the center and more frequent, smaller prizes towards the edges. However, simply arranging pegs to favor certain slots can lead to predictable patterns and reduce the excitement for players. Sophisticated designs often incorporate non-uniform peg spacing and even subtle variations in peg height to introduce additional randomness. Effective modelling and iterative testing are critical to fine-tune the arrangement and ensure a satisfactory balance between risk and reward.
Another aspect of optimization involves the board’s overall dimensions and the number of pegs. A wider board with more pegs generally results in a more chaotic and unpredictable descent, increasing the spread of probabilities. Conversely, a narrower board with fewer pegs may lead to more focused trajectories, potentially favoring certain prize slots. Designers must carefully consider these factors to strike the right balance and deliver an experience that is both challenging and rewarding. The optimal configuration will ultimately depend on the specific goals of the game operator and the target audience.

The Evolution of Plinko: From Game Show to Digital Casino
The original plinko game achieved widespread recognition as a popular segment on the long-running television show, The Price Is Right. Launched in 1972, the show featured contestants dropping chips down the plinko board, aiming for the coveted $10,000 top prize. The visual spectacle and the thrill of the unpredictable descent immediately captivated audiences. The simplicity of the game made it easily understandable and accessible, contributing significantly to its enduring popularity and establishing plinko as a cultural icon. This initial exposure created a generation familiar with the core gameplay loop.
More recently, plinko has undergone a remarkable transformation with the rise of online casinos and cryptocurrency gaming platforms. Digital versions of the game offer several advantages over the physical format, including increased accessibility, scalability, and the potential for enhanced features. Online plinko games often incorporate customizable themes, variable payout multipliers, and even integration with blockchain technology for provably fair results. The digital adaptation has broadened its audience, attracting a new wave of players seeking a fast-paced and potentially lucrative gaming experience. This expansion represents a natural evolution for the popular game.
The Impact of Blockchain Technology on Digital Plinko
Blockchain technology has revolutionized the online gaming industry, offering enhanced transparency and security. In the context of digital plinko, blockchain can be used to implement provably fair algorithms, ensuring that the outcome of each game is completely random and cannot be manipulated by the operator. This is achieved through cryptographic hashing and verifiable randomness, allowing players to independently verify the fairness of the game. The integration of blockchain builds trust and enhances the integrity of the gaming experience. This benefit directly addresses concerns about fairness and security in the online gaming world.
Furthermore, blockchain-based plinko games can incorporate cryptocurrency payments, offering players greater privacy and faster transaction times. Smart contracts can automate the payout process, eliminating the need for intermediaries and reducing the risk of fraud. The combination of provably fair algorithms and cryptocurrency transactions creates a next-generation gaming experience that is both secure and transparent, attracting a growing number of players who seek a more trustworthy and modern gaming environment. The adoption of this technology signifies a significant step forward in the evolution of online plinko.

The Psychological Appeal of Plinko's Randomness
The inherent randomness of plinko is a key element driving its psychological appeal. Unlike games of skill where success depends on strategy and practice, plinko is entirely based on chance. This lack of control can paradoxically be quite liberating for players. They don’t need to worry about making the “right” moves; instead, they can simply enjoy the thrill of watching their disc descend and hoping for a favorable outcome. This element of pure luck can be particularly appealing in a world where many aspects of life feel increasingly complex and unpredictable.
The suspense created by the unpredictable descent also plays a crucial role. Each bounce of the disc represents a potential turning point, keeping players engaged and invested in the outcome. The visual aspect of watching the disc navigate the peg field further enhances the excitement, creating a captivating spectacle that holds the attention. The intermittent reinforcement – the occasional win, even a small one – triggers the release of dopamine in the brain, reinforcing the player’s behavior and motivating them to continue playing. The randomness and suspense make plinko an intrinsically rewarding experience.
The Role of Near Misses in Maintaining Engagement
Even when players don’t win, “near misses” – where the disc almost lands in a prize slot – can be surprisingly effective in maintaining engagement. These near misses trigger a similar neurological response as actual wins, albeit to a lesser extent. The brain interprets them as a sign that a win is within reach, encouraging the player to continue participating. The illusion of control contributes to this effect, as players may subconsciously believe they can influence the outcome through sheer luck or positive thinking. Near misses are a subtle but powerful tool for keeping players hooked.
Game designers often strategically incorporate near misses into the game mechanics to maximize player engagement. By carefully calibrating the placement of pegs and prize slots, they can increase the frequency of these near misses, creating a constant sense of anticipation and encouraging players to keep trying their luck. The skillful implementation of near misses demonstrates a deep understanding of human psychology and its application to game design, enhancing the overall experience and fostering continued play. The importance of these subtle cues cannot be overstated.
